Top 5 Photo and Video Apps on iOS in Portugal Q2 2023
Explore the performance of the top 5 photo and video apps on iOS in Portugal during Q2 2023, including trends in down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the second quarter of 2023, the top 5 photo and video applications on iOS in Portugal showcased varying trends in downloads, revenue, and active users. Let's delve into the performance of each app.
YouTube: Watch, Listen, Stream experienced a steady we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$21.3K in late March and hovering around $14K to $17K for most of the quarter. Downloads showed minor fluctuations, reaching a high of 7.1K in early April and a low of 5.2K in mid-May. Active users remained robust, with a slight increase from 1.71M in late March to a consistent 1.73M towards the end of June.
Canva: Design, Art & AI Editor saw a varied revenue trend, peaking at $8.9K in late March and maintaining between $6.4K and $8.2K throughout the quarter. Downloads were relatively stable, with a notable high of 3.1K in late May. Active users showed a consistent upward trend, starting at 28.9K in late March and reaching 35.8K by the end of June.
Google Photos: Backup & Edit maintained a steady revenue stream, peaking at $7.2K in early May. Weekly downloads fluctuated slightly, with a high of 3.9K in early April and a low of 3.1K in late May. Active users displayed a positive trend, growing from 96.7K in late March to a peak of 100K in early June before stabilizing around 97.2K towards the end of the quarter.
FaceApp: Perfect Face Editor displayed a consistent revenue trend, with weekly earnings ranging from $2.9K to $4.2K. Downloads saw a significant spike to 8.5K in early April, followed by a gradual decline to around 600 in late June. Active users saw an initial surge to 23.8K in early April, followed by a decline to approximately 5.3K by the end of June.
Facetune AI Photo/Video Editor showed a steady revenue pattern, peaking at $3.9K in early May. Downloads remained stable, with a slight increase to 644 in early April. Active users fluctuated, starting at 5.1K in late March and ending at 5K by late June.
